Crab Cake Egg Rolls Recipe

Ingredients

Scale

Crab Cake Mixture

  • 1/4 cup mayonnaise
  • 1 large egg (beaten)
  • 1 teaspoon Old Bay seasoning
  • 1/2 tablespoon lemon juice
  • 1 tablespoon fresh parsley (chopped)
  • 1/2 teaspoon Worcestershire sauce
  • 1 pound crab meat (picked over for shells)

Egg Rolls

  • 12 egg roll wrappers
  • Vegetable oil (for frying)

Instructions

  1. Prepare the Crab Mixture: In a mixing bowl, combine mayonnaise, beaten egg, Old Bay seasoning, lemon juice, chopped parsley, and Worcestershire sauce. Stir until well blended to create a flavorful sauce base.
  2. Fold in the Crab Meat: Gently incorporate the crab meat into the mayo mixture, careful not to break up the crab chunks. Mix until the filling is evenly combined.
  3. Assemble the Egg Rolls: Lay an egg roll wrapper on a clean surface in a diamond shape. Spoon approximately 2 tablespoons of the crab mixture onto the lower half of the wrapper. Fold the bottom corner over the filling, then fold in the two side corners. Roll tightly towards the top corner and seal it with a dab of water to secure the egg roll.
  4. Heat the Oil: In a deep fryer or a large pot, heat vegetable oil to 350°F (175°C), making sure there is enough oil to submerge the egg rolls comfortably.
  5. Fry the Egg Rolls: Fry the egg rolls in batches to avoid overcrowding, cooking each side for about 2-3 minutes until they turn golden brown and crispy. Use a slotted spoon to remove them from the oil and drain on paper towels to remove excess oil.

Notes

  • Pick over the crab meat carefully to remove any shells for a smooth texture.
  • Do not overfill the egg rolls to prevent them from bursting during frying.
  • Maintain oil temperature to ensure even frying and prevent greasiness.
  • Serve with your favorite dipping sauce such as cocktail sauce or spicy aioli for extra flavor.
  • Leftover egg rolls can be reheated in an oven to maintain crispiness.
